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01561946 872579 826
82508088174 934
82508088174 934
338 101774632 15953797
All about undefined
Interested in learning more?
82508088174 934
338 101774632 15953797
See more
881463 37985360230 12241715
68034571890 23807244934 452 69133
See more
4447421 33335 15128578646
54593764 40 01 83096 256036
See more